Wanna bet...Whistling is common with no known cause or associated failure mode. If one or more motors don't feel warmer than the others then it's not a bearing issue.
Bearings are the only wearing part and would cause elevated heat in the motor.
If it makes you feel better than throw money at it but with no heat issue save the old motor cause it's fine.
